JEE Main 2023 Session 2: Exam City Slip to be Released Soon

The National Testing Agency (NTA) will soon release the JEE Main 2023 Session 2 Exam City Slip on its official website, jeemain.nta.nic.in. It is important to note that the exam city slip is different from the admit card, and will only provide information on the name of the city where the candidate’s exam center is located. The admit cards, which will contain additional details, will be issued at a later date, most likely in phases, as was the case during Session 1.

The JEE Main 2023 Session 2 is scheduled to take place on April 6, 8, 10, 11, and 12, 2023. The registration window for Session 2 was initially closed on March 14 but was later reopened following representations from candidates.

The NTA has stated in the notification for the reopening of the application window that the dates for the advance intimation of the examination city, downloading of admit cards, and declaration of results will be displayed on the JEE (Main) portal at the appropriate time.

Candidates can download the JEE Main exam city slip and admit card using their application number and date of birth. For more information, please visit the NTA websites at jeemain.nta.nic.in and nta.ac.in.
